Abstract
Procedure for obtaining tetrahydropyridine and piperidine derivatives of general formula I **(See formula)** wherein it means an aliphatic hydrocarbon residue with 1-12 or a cycloaliphatic hydrocarbon residue with 3-12 carbon atoms, the residues of which are substituted by hydroxyl groups or an oxo residue and/or may be interrupted by oxygen, or a phenyl residue. (lower alkyl), in whose benzene ring at least three hydrogen atoms may be substituted by substituents of the halogen compound group up to atomic number 35, lower alkyl and lower alkoxy groups, of the methylenedioxy group and of the trifluoromethyl group and whose lower chain, at their carbon atoms not directly bonded to the nitrogen atom of the ring, they may be substituted by an oxo moiety or a hydroxyl group, or a cinnamyl moiety, if appropriate correspondingly substituted on the benzene ring, but which cannot be a group methyl in the case that A means the ethylene moiety and B means the methylene moiety and at the same time R2, R3, R4 and R5 mean in each case hydrogen, R2 means C to hydrogen or a lower alkyl group, R3 and R4, independent of each other, mean hydrogen, lower alkyl or lower alkoxy groups, halogen atoms up to atomic number 35, benzyloxy or hydroxyl groups, and R3 can also mean a trifluoromethyl group, a group 1-hydroxyalkyl lower or lower alk-1-enyl, a 1-hydroxycycloalkyl, 1-cyclo-alk-1-enyl or cycloalkyl group, each having 5-8 carbon atoms, or R3 and R4 together the trimethylene moiety or tetramethylene or, correspondingly a condensed benzene ring, the 1,3-butadienylene residue, R5 signifies hydrogen or an alkyl group with a maximum of 4 carbon atoms, and A and B signify bivalent, aliphatic, saturated hydrocarbon residues or one of these symbols also the direct bond, showing A and B together always 3 chain members and together with R5 in total a maximum of 9 carbon atoms, X and Y, in each case, signify hydrogen or together an additional bond, and their addition salts with inorganic acids cos and organic, characterized in that a compound of general formula II **(See formula)** where Z- means a monovalent anion or the normal equivalent of a polyvalent anion, R6 and R7 signify hydrogen or alkyl moieties, together with a maximum of 6 carbon atoms and R1 R2, R3 and R4 have the meaning indicated under formula I, partially reduces the corresponding compound of general formula I, and, if desired, a compound obtained of general formula I is transformed into an addition salt with an inorganic or organic acid.
